What Do Dreams About Ex-Lovers Mean?

Romantic Longings and Unresolved Emotions

Dreaming of a past lover often represents unresolved emotions and romantic longings. These dreams can be a way for your subconscious to process the end of a relationship and come to terms with the emotions that you are still feeling. They can also be a sign that you are still holding on to hope that the relationship will be rekindled. If you are struggling to move on from a past relationship, talking to a therapist or counselor can help you to process your emotions and develop coping mechanisms.

Examples

  • Dreaming of a past lover who is happy and content can be a sign that you have come to terms with the end of the relationship and are ready to move on.
  • Dreaming of a past lover who is sad or angry can be a sign that you are still struggling to accept the end of the relationship and are holding on to negative emotions.
  • Dreaming of a past lover who is trying to get back together with you can be a sign that you are still holding on to hope that the relationship will be rekindled.

The Past Lover as a Representation of the Anima/Animus or Inner Self

The past lover in a dream often represents the anima/animus, or inner self, in Jungian psychology. The anima is the feminine archetype in the male psyche, while the animus is the masculine archetype in the female psyche. When the past lover appears in a dream, it can be a sign that the dreamer is struggling with issues related to their inner self.

For example, a woman who dreams of her past lover may be struggling with issues of femininity or self-acceptance. She may feel that she is not living up to society's expectations of what a woman should be, or she may feel that she is not being true to herself. Similarly, a man who dreams of his past lover may be struggling with issues of masculinity or self-confidence. He may feel that he is not living up to society's expectations of what a man should be, or he may feel that he is not being true to himself.

The past lover in a dream can also represent a lost part of the dreamer's self. This could be a part of the dreamer's personality that they have repressed or denied, or it could be a part of the dreamer's life that they have left behind. When the past lover appears in a dream, it can be a sign that the dreamer is ready to reclaim this lost part of themselves.

Finally, the past lover in a dream can also represent a relationship that the dreamer has not yet fully resolved. This could be a relationship that ended badly, or it could be a relationship that the dreamer never had the chance to fully explore. When the past lover appears in a dream, it can be a sign that the dreamer is ready to face this relationship head-on and to resolve any unfinished business.

1. Dream of Seeing Your Past Lover

Dreaming of seeing your past lover can hold various symbolisms. It could be a sign of unresolved emotions, a longing for the past, or a reflection of your current relationship status.

If you see your past lover happy and content in the dream, it could indicate that you have come to terms with the end of your relationship and have moved on. It could also represent your fond memories of the past and your appreciation for the time you spent together.

Alternatively, dreaming of seeing your past lover sad or upset could suggest that you still have lingering feelings for them and may not have entirely healed from the breakup. It could also be a sign of regret or guilt over things that were left unsaid or undone in the relationship.

If you dream of rekindling your relationship with your past lover, it could symbolize your desire for a fresh start or a second chance. It could also be a sign of hope that you may be able to resolve any issues that led to the breakup and build a stronger relationship.

Overall, the meaning of a dream about seeing your past lover can vary depending on the individual's personal circumstances and feelings towards their past relationship. It is important to reflect on the emotions and thoughts associated with the dream to better understand its significance.

2. Dream of Talking to Your Past Lover

Dreaming of talking to your past lover can have various interpretations depending on the context of the dream and your personal feelings toward the person. Here are a few possible explanations:

  • Unresolved Emotions: If you still have unresolved emotions or feelings for your past lover, this dream could be a way for your subconscious to process and come to terms with those emotions. It might be an opportunity to reflect on the relationship, learn from it, and find closure.

  • Nostalgia: This dream could simply be a nostalgic reminder of the past, longing for the good times you shared with your past lover. It may be a way for your subconscious to revisit those memories and emotions.

  • Seeking Closure: If you never had a chance to properly end the relationship or express your feelings, this dream could be a way for you to find closure. Talking to your past lover in a dream can provide a symbolic resolution to the relationship, allowing you to move forward.

  • Subconscious Insights: Your past lover may represent certain aspects of yourself or your life. The dream could be a way for your subconscious to communicate these insights to you, helping you gain a deeper understanding of yourself.

  • Current Relationship Comparison: If you are currently in a relationship, this dream could be a comparison between your past and present relationships. It may be a way for you to reflect on the differences and similarities between the two and gain insights into your current relationship.
